Well API 04132258 is recorded on the BATEY-PORTERFIELD EF lease in Brazos County, Texas, operated by WILDFIRE ENERGY OPERATING LLC. The state files a total depth of 8,890 ft, a last completion filed Jul 26 2014, 1 drilling permit and 1 hydraulic fracturing disclosure. The state holds no plugging record for it.

Drilling permits

From the Railroad Commission's drilling permit master — the application record, not a record of drilling. A permit is an application the Commission filed and numbered; the spud date is the only field here that says a hole was started. This file carries no approval status, so none is shown.

Hydraulic fracturing

Disclosed to FracFocus, the registry Texas designates by statute (Natural Resources Code §91.851; 16 TAC §3.29). FracFocus is run by the Ground Water Protection Council and the Interstate Oil and Gas Compact Commission, not by a state agency — but the filing itself is required by Texas rule.
